Pharmaceutical Administration Bureau regularly announces the stock of COVID-19 rapid antigen test reagents in pharmacies Suppliers increase the supply of reagents, residents do not need to stock up


As the public feels concerned about the supply of the COVID-19 rapid antigen test reagents in Macao, Pharmaceutical Administration Bureau will announce the stock of reagents in local pharmacies on its website (www.isaf.gov.mo) and update the data every two hours.

In line with the business hours of most pharmacies, the daily survey time is from 9:00 am to 9:00 pm, and the stock of reagents in each pharmacy may be adjusted due to actual sales situation.

Besides, the prices of different brands of COVID-19 rapid antigen test reagents are different due to packaging, brand, origin and cost. Pharmaceutical Administration Bureau has investigated that the current price of each reagent in local pharmacies ranges from over MOP 10 to MOP 50. In response to the epidemic situation in Macao, importers have increased the import volume of reagents, and it is expected that these reagents will be arrived Macao within this week. Macau Pharmacies Association also states that pharmacies will restock as soon as possible. At present, Pharmaceutical Administration Bureau has already approved 69 types of COVID-19 rapid antigen test reagents to import into Macao, the detection performance of the respective reagents has been recognized, it is not necessary for the public to buy specific brands or to stock up. For the latest reagent list and stock information, the public may visit the website of Pharmaceutical Administration Bureau (www.isaf.gov.mo).
